The Academy at Harrogate have moved to the top of the Northern Division following two 4-0 successes recently.

The first was over Cowly, York and the second against mid-table Yarm.

They have 14 points, two more than Tennis World, Middlesbrough who defeated Puma Sunderland away by 3-1 last Saturday to remain unbeaten. The Wearside Club stand fourth with nine points, the same as David Lloyd, Teesside, but the Thornaby Club has played two fewer matches.

They do have one today against Invicta, Sunderland who had a surprising easy win over their neighbours Puma.

For Academy, Doug Keen has maintained his unbeaten record this season - and with duff event partners! Rob Taylor playe din one and newcomer Harry Worthington in the other. Dave Brown, Jonathan Smail and Richard Whitely played once each in the two wins.
